Based in Hemel Hempstead, our client has been supporting the UK construction industry with reliable plant hire for over 40 years. Known for their personal service and sustainable solutions, they take pride in doing things differently. People are at the heart of what they do.

We’re looking for an experienced Service Manager to join their team and lead the service department, ensuring their fleet remains safe, compliant, and ready to perform. This is a fantastic opportunity for a strong people leader with plant industry knowledge, excellent organisation skills, and a drive for continuous improvement.

What you'll do

  • Manage the day-to-day running of the service department effectively
  • Oversee hire equipment checks, including Service Red Pen Checks
  • Lead workshop health & safety standards and safe working practices
  • Manage major and minor repairs to maximise equipment availability
  • Supervise and support workshop staff performance and development
  • Ensure statutory training is up to date across the team
  • Maintain workshop and yard compliance standards
  • Process workshop staff timesheets accurately and on time
  • Deliver toolbox talks and regular team briefings
  • Communicate performance targets, objectives, and company updates to staff
  • Analyse weekly purchase order reports to identify savings and highlight overspend
  • Support recruitment of workshop fitters when required
  • Drive improvements in engagement, productivity, and retention across the team

What we're looking for

  • Proven experience in a management or supervisory role
  • Strong leadership and team management skills
  • Organised, driven, and focused approach to work
  • Excellent attention to detail
  • Ability to meet strict deadlines in a fast-paced environment
  • Strong communication and people management skills
  • Health & Safety focused mindset
  • Good knowledge of Microsoft Excel
  • NVQ Level 3 in Plant Maintenance or equivalent
  • Plant hire, workshop, or construction equipment experience preferred

What you'll get

  • A role with purpose and opportunity to make an impact
  • A collaborative and inclusive environment
  • Ongoing learning and development opportunities
  • £250 ‘Love to Learn’ voucher each year to support your personal growth and learning goals
  • One Volunteer Day per year to spend helping a cause that you care about
  • Subsidised gym membership – we’ll cover 50% of your monthly cost (subject to criteria)
  • 25 days’ holiday + bank holidays
  • Enhanced maternity and paternity leave
  • Mental health & wellbeing support programmes
  • Regular team socials and events
